What Hampton Roads chimneys deal with.
Salt air and nor'easter-driven moisture set the agenda along the Hampton Roads coastal corridor, where colonial-era brick sits beside military-era ranch stock. Crown waterproofing and flashing lead the work, and the historic-district homes of Norfolk's Ghent call for period-correct repointing that respects the original face.
